What it does

What Verti-Par helps validate.

Live PPFD monitoring

Designed to show photosynthetic light intensity at crop level.

DLI tracking

Tracks accumulated daily light exposure so growers can compare actual light against crop-stage targets.

Target comparison

Shows whether the crop-zone light condition is High, OK, or Low against the selected target.

Crop-zone light mapping

Useful for checking rack-to-rack and zone-to-zone light consistency.

Grow-light setup support

Helps validate lighting conditions during setup, maintenance, and crop-stage changes.

Why DLI turns measurement into a decision.

A PAR reading tells growers what the crop is receiving in the moment. DLI gives the daily light picture. Verti-Par is being developed to connect live PPFD, accumulated DLI, and crop-stage targets so light checks become practical growing decisions.
